What's Happening?
WWE has announced its return to Hawaii for the first time since 2019, with a live event scheduled for October 16 at the Blaisdell Arena in Honolulu. This event is part of WWE's 2026 Live Event Tour. Tickets for the event will be available for purchase
starting August 14, with a presale beginning on August 12. The event will feature popular WWE stars such as Seth Rollins, The Usos, and Liv Morgan. Additionally, WWE will host a tryout session at the arena, offering aspiring wrestlers the chance to showcase their talents in front of WWE recruiters and executives.
